Player Overview
Sean Cha, an American poker player, currently ranked 9635th in the world, with career earnings of $347,550. He is primarily active in live tournaments, showing consistent performance especially in WSOP events.
Career & Major Results
Sean Cha's poker career began online before transitioning to live events. He has cashed multiple times in WSOP Main Events and side events, earning prize money from WSOP tournaments. Additionally, he has recorded numerous cashes in other major tournaments, with total earnings exceeding $300,000.
